Exploring the Significance of Barapullah Road in Urban Delhi

Barapullah Road stands as one of the essential lifelines of urban transportation in Delhi, India. This strategically constructed corridor not only alleviates traffic congestion but also symbolizes the changing face of urban infrastructure in the nation’s capital. In this article, we will explore the origins, impact, and future developments of Barapullah Road, shedding light on its significance in the ever-evolving landscape of Delhi.

The inception of Barapullah Road dates back to the need for a more efficient transit system that could reduce travel time across the city. Completed in phases, the road primarily connects various key points, including the prominent Jawaharlal Nehru Stadium and the bustling neighborhoods of South Delhi. Its elevated design allows for smooth, uninterrupted traffic flow, making it a preferred route for commuters traveling to and from the heart of the city.

One of the most notable impacts of Barapullah Road is its role in enhancing connectivity. The road has significantly reduced travel times, particularly for those navigating between East and South Delhi. Prior to its construction, traffic in these areas was often mired in congestion, leading to delays and increased air pollution. Today, the elevated expressway facilitates quick access to major destinations, making it a boon for both daily commuters and long-distance travelers.

Moreover, Barapullah Road has fostered economic growth in the regions it connects. With improved accessibility, businesses have flourished, leading to increased economic activities and opportunities in surrounding neighborhoods. This development has attracted investments and has encouraged urbanization, further transforming the area into a commercial hub.

Looking towards the future, Barapullah Road is set to undergo further enhancements. Plans are in place to expand its connectivity by linking it to other transport systems, such as the Delhi Metro and bus rapid transit routes. These initiatives aim not only to improve mobility but also to promote sustainable transportation options, encouraging more residents to opt for public transit over personal vehicles.
